The article focuses on the establishment and successful management of nursing centers. Nursing centers are managed by nurses and staffed by clinical nurse specialists and nurse practitioners. These advanced practice nurses function and/or are certified as defined by the state nurse practice act where those nurses are licensed to practice. The clinical nurse specialist or nurse practitioner manages and coordinates the primary care of each client and makes referrals to other health care specialists when their services are needed. Fees are charged for all services rendered.
